AT COLLEGE OF IDAHO: Morgan joined the coaching staff as an assistant coach for the 2020-2021 season. In the 2022-23 season, en route to leading College of Idaho to a national championship, he helped lead the Yotes on a school record 36-game winning streak and set other program records for wins (36), points scored (3,192), field goals made (1,195), field goals attempted (2,395), scoring margin (22.6), and tied the school record for scoring defense (63.3 ppg). The 36 wins are the most of any other college basketball in the state of Idaho history. The efforts of the national championship were followed up with a regular season CCC title in the 2023-24 season and reaching the Fab Four in the NAIA Championships.
PRIOR TO C OF I: Morgan spent three seasons at Division II Western Oregon, serving one year as a player development coach and two seasons as a graduate assistant; helped his team to the 2018 Great Northwest Athletic Conference championship and trip to the West Regional final, while the 2019 team reached the regional quarterfinals.
C OF I PLAYING CAREER: Was a 4-year member of the Coyotes, currently holding the career games played record (134); earned All-Cascade Conference twice and CCC Defensive Player of the Year honors in 2017; helped C of I to CCC regular-season and tournament titles in 2014 and 2015, making NAIA Tournament appearances in 2014, 2015 and 2017; set a single-game school record with 17 assists against Walla Walla in 2017. He finished second place in career assists.
PERSONAL: Morgan was a high school standout basketball player for Churchill High School where he is the all-time leader in steals. He earned conference player of the year, conference defensive player of the year, and first team all-state. The Eugene, Ore., native earned a bachelor degree at the C of I in 2017 majoring in health & human performance while minoring in coaching, psychology, and religious studies.
